Common Mighty Mule Gate Repair Problems We Solve in Vincent

  • Motor overload and thermal shutdown. The Inland Valley heat regularly pushes past 100°F along the 91722 corridor, and Mighty Mule motors — particularly the MM360, MM371, and FM500 series — are rated for ambient temperatures that Vincent routinely exceeds in July and August. We see coil burnout and thermal-reset lockouts far more often here than in western LA County. The fix is rarely just a motor swap: we also check duty-cycle programming and gate weight compliance so the replacement unit isn’t immediately stressed the same way.
  • Control board logic faults caused by post movement. The expansive clay soils under much of Vincent heave during the wet season and contract hard in summer drought. That silent post rotation throws gate alignment off enough that the Mighty Mule’s internal logic interprets it as an obstruction — the board throws an error, and the gate stops mid-travel. We check post plumb and footing integrity before touching any electronics.
  • Wind-bent swing arm linkages. Santa Ana events that funnel through the Cajon Pass corridor hit Vincent with enough force to bend the actuator arm on single-arm Mighty Mule swing operators or blow a gate fully open against its stops. We straighten or replace the arm, inspect the gearbox output shaft for lateral stress damage, and verify limit settings.
  • Rust and mineral scaling on older ferrous hardware. The 91722 area’s hard, mineral-heavy water attacks wrought-iron gate frames and hardware fast — especially on mid-century properties where the original ornamental driveway gate has been standing since the 1960s. Rust scale on hinges and pivot points forces a Mighty Mule actuator to work against resistance it was never spec’d for, accelerating gear wear. We clean, treat, and lubricate the mechanical contact points before declaring the operator healthy.
  • Battery failure and charge circuit problems. Mighty Mule’s battery-backup and solar-hybrid systems degrade significantly faster in sustained high-heat environments. In Vincent, a battery that should last three or four years in moderate climates may need replacement in two. We test charging voltage at the board, inspect the solar panel output where applicable, and replace with the correct amp-hour rating for the operator model — not whatever generic battery happens to fit the case.

Mighty Mule Service in Vincent: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ment

Here’s something that doesn’t show up in any Mighty Mule installation manual: the clay-heavy soil profile across the eastern San Gabriel Valley — including the stretches of Vincent along the 91722 corridor — moves seasonally in ways that slowly rotate gate posts out of plumb. We’ve arrived at jobs in this ZIP where the homeowner was convinced the Mighty Mule operator had a board failure, and the actual problem was a post that had rotated three or four degrees over two wet seasons, putting the gate leaf out of the operator’s designed travel arc. The board wasn’t wrong to flag an error. It was working exactly as intended — it just didn’t know the gate had shifted under it.

That specific diagnostic blind spot — soil movement presenting as electronics failure — is something technicians learn in the field here, not from a training course. Before we touch a circuit board or order a replacement motor on any Vincent job, we check whether the gate is still running plumb and square. Skipping that step is how you end up replacing a perfectly good operator only to burn out the new one within a season. Mighty Mule Models & Products We Service in Vincent

We service the full residential Mighty Mule lineup: single-gate actuator models including the MM360 and MM371, dual-gate systems like the FM500 and FM502, the heavy-duty MM571 for gates up to 850 pounds, and the battery-backup and solar-ready MM562 configurations common on Vincent properties without a convenient power source near the driveway.

Our approach to parts is straightforward: OEM-compatible or OEM where the application demands it, never generic aftermarket sourced on price alone. Mighty Mule’s gearbox assemblies and control boards have specific tolerances — an off-brand substitution that costs less upfront typically fails faster in Vincent’s heat and ends up costing more. We carry the parts that matter for fast turnaround so that most repairs on common model families don’t require a second visit.

Mighty Mule Service Pricing in Vincent

Mighty Mule gate repair in Vincent generally runs in the following ranges, depending on what’s actually wrong:

  • Diagnostic service call: Applied toward the repair if you proceed
  • Control board replacement: $180–$320, parts and labor
  • Motor / actuator replacement: $220–$420 depending on model
  • Battery replacement (standard or solar-compatible): $85–$150
  • Swing arm / linkage repair or replacement: $120–$280
  • Post-realignment and footing assessment: Quoted on-site after inspection
